Future poetry proposes poetry as a method for imagining and exploring the future. Poetry nurtures the ability to think the impossible, to experience what has not yet come to pass, and to give voice to the unspeakable.
In this writing workshop—organized within the framework of cultural activism by the KSL Civic Education Centre—participants will explore the future and the possibilities of a better world through poetry. The workshop includes hands-on writing exercises inspired by the principles of future poetry.
The sessions are led by poets Mikko Räty and Petra Vallila, along with Riina Näsi, cultural producer at KSL.
